The End Of Copper: Why POTS Replacement Is Becoming a Business Decision

For years, POTS lines have quietly supported critical systems across organizations, from elevator phones and fire panels to alarm systems and fax lines. Because they were reliable and largely untouched, they often remained out of sight and out of mind.


That is changing quickly.


Across the country, carriers are actively decommissioning legacy copper networks. This is not a distant transition or a gradual phase-out. It is already underway, and it is forcing organizations to make decisions sooner than expected.


This Is Not Just a Telecom Upgrade


POTS replacement is often viewed as a simple technology refresh, but the reality is broader. What is happening is a fundamental shift in how connectivity is delivered and supported.


Carriers are reducing investment in copper infrastructure while increasing costs to maintain it. Service levels are becoming less predictable, repair times are extending, and in many cases, new installations are no longer available. At the same time, pricing is rising significantly, not because of added value, but to encourage migration off legacy networks.


As a result, staying on POTS is becoming both more expensive and less viable.


The Risk Is in What You Don’t See


One of the biggest challenges is that many organizations do not have clear visibility into where POTS lines still exist or what they support.


These lines are often tied to systems that carry real operational and compliance implications, including life safety systems, elevator communications, and security infrastructure. When those connections fail or are no longer supported, the issue is not just technical. It can directly impact safety, compliance, and business continuity.


Replacing a line is straightforward. Understanding the full scope of dependency is where most organizations get caught off guard.


Timing Is the Biggest Lever


There is a common tendency to defer action until a carrier forces the issue. The challenge with that approach is that it removes flexibility.


As decommissioning accelerates, organizations that wait are more likely to face compressed timelines, higher costs, and fewer viable solution options. In contrast, those that plan ahead can evaluate alternatives more deliberately, align solutions to specific use cases, and sequence the transition in a way that minimizes disruption.


At this point, the question is not whether POTS replacement will happen, but how controlled the process will be when it does.


There Is Also a Cost Opportunity


While the transition is being driven by necessity, it also creates an opportunity to reduce ongoing spend.


Legacy copper lines are increasingly expensive relative to modern alternatives. Cellular and IP-based solutions typically offer lower monthly costs, faster deployment, and greater flexibility, particularly in distributed or evolving environments.


More importantly, replacing POTS lines often uncovers areas of unnecessary or outdated spend that can be eliminated as part of a broader cleanup effort.


A Structured Approach Matters


The most effective starting point is not selecting a replacement technology, but building clarity.


Organizations that move through this well begin by identifying where POTS lines exist, what systems they support, and what requirements need to be maintained. From there, they evaluate replacement options based on the specific needs of each location and application, rather than applying a single solution across the board.


This turns what could be a reactive project into a more strategic transition aligned to cost, timing, and operational priorities.


The Bottom Line


POTS replacement is no longer a low-priority item or a simple upgrade. It is a necessary transition driven by infrastructure changes that are already in motion.


Organizations that address it early can manage the process on their terms, reduce unnecessary spend, and avoid disruption. Those that wait are more likely to be forced into faster decisions with fewer options.
